#ajax_listOfOptions{background-color:#FFFFFF; color:#000000; }#ajax_listOfOptions .optionDivSelected{background-color:#FFAE00; color:#000000; }#yps_container{background-color:#FFFFFF; color:#333333; }#yps_container #bookingErrorTab th{color:#CE0000; }#yps_container #booking_btn{color:#000000; }#yps_container #breadcrumbs_container a{color:#FFFFFF; }#yps_container #breadcrumbs_container td{background-color:#EFEFEF; }#yps_container #breadcrumbs_container td.active{background-color:#FFAE00; color:#FFFFFF; }#yps_container #breadcrumbs_container td.past{background-color:#AAAAAA; color:#FFFFFF; }#yps_container #confirm_details .details_label{color:#003366; }#yps_container #confirm_details .terminal_info{color:#353535; }#yps_container #confirm_details .thank_you{color:#003366; }#yps_container #yps_booking #flight_details .change{color:#DD0000; }#yps_container #yps_booking #flight_details .location, #yps_container #yps_confirmation #flight_details .details .location{color:#003366; }#yps_container #yps_booking #flight_details th{background-color:#B6B6B6; color:#FFFFFF; }#yps_container #yps_booking #passengers p.header{background-color:#FFAE00; color:#000000; text-shadow:none; }#yps_container #yps_booking #price_details p.total{color:#DD0000; }#yps_container #yps_booking #total .price{color:#DD0000; }#yps_container #yps_booking .error{border-color:#DD0000; }#yps_container #yps_booking .small_button{background-color:#DD0000; color:#0854C7; }#yps_container #yps_leftbar .content,
#yps_container #yps_rightbar .content{background-color:#F2F2F2; }#yps_container .airport_change td{background-color:#EBEBEB; color:#DD0000; }#yps_container .btn{background-color:#FFAE00; }#yps_container .btn .btn_middle input{color:#000000; text-shadow:none; }#yps_container .btn2{background-color:#FFAE00; }#yps_container .btn2 .btn_middle input{color:#000000; text-shadow:none; }#yps_container .confirmdetails_prices .location{color:#003366; }#yps_container .direction_airports{color:#003366; }#yps_container .disabled{color:#666666; }#yps_container .header_price{color:#000000; text-shadow:none; }#yps_container .header_price_bg{background-color:#FFAE00; }#yps_container .info .icon .color{background:#DD0000; }#yps_container .input{color:#000000; }#yps_container .link{color:#0854C7; }#yps_container .offerdetails_prices .location{color:#003366; }#yps_container .offerdetails_prices th{background-color:#A8A8A8; color:#FFFFFF; }#yps_container .offer_footer{color:#DD0000; }#yps_container .separator{background-color:#FFFFFF; border-top:1px solid #CCCCCC; }#yps_container .small_button .description{color:#0854c7; }#yps_container .small_button, #yps_container .small_button.enabled{background-color:#DD0000; color:#0854C7; }#yps_container .small_button.disabled{color:#AAAAAA; }#yps_container .small_button.disabled .description{color:#AAAAAA; }#yps_container .small_button.disabled .more_less{background-color:#AAAAAA; }#yps_container .tariff_location{color:#353535; }#yps_container .ui-slider .ui-slider-range{background-color:#FFAE00; }#yps_container .undericon_bg{background:#F4A700 !important; }#yps_container .underlabel{color:#AAAAAA; }#yps_container h3{color:#003366; }#yps_container table#indexErrorTab,
#yps_container table#bookingErrorTab{border-color:#CE0000; }#yps_hotels_container .checkbox{height:15px; width:15px; }#yps_hotels_container .error{color:#FF0000;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container .errorinput{background:#FF0000; color:#FFFFFF;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container .fo100{width:106px; }#yps_hotels_container .fo150{width:150px; }#yps_hotels_container .fo160{font-size:11px; width:160px; }#yps_hotels_container .fo200{width:250px; }#yps_hotels_container .fo50{width:44px; }#yps_hotels_container .fomonth{width:116px; }#yps_hotels_container .head{background:#ffffff; color:#333333;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; }#yps_hotels_container .hightlight{color:#FF0000;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container .inputradio{width:15px; }#yps_hotels_container .linebottom{border-bottom-style:solid; border-bottom-width:1px; }#yps_hotels_container .navmini{color:#990000;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; }#yps_hotels_container .navmini2{color:#000000;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; }#yps_hotels_container .navmini3{color:#999999;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; text-transform:capitalize; }#yps_hotels_container .norm{color:#000000;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container .rahmen{border:1px solid #A0B7E3; }#yps_hotels_container .tablelight{background:#CCCCCC;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container .tdmi{background-color:#ffffff; }#yps_hotels_container .tdmibottom{background-color:#EAEFFF; border-bottom-color:#FFFFFF; border-bottom-style:solid; border-bottom-width:1px; }#yps_hotels_container .tdmiline{background-color:#F4F4F4; border-bottom-color:#F4F4F4; border-bottom-style:solid; border-bottom-width:1px; }#yps_hotels_container .tdmitime{background-color:#f4f4f4; border-bottom-color:#FFFFFF; border-bottom-style:solid; border-bottom-width:1px; }#yps_hotels_container .tdTH{background-color:#6699CC; color:#FFFFFF; font-weight:bold; }#yps_hotels_container .tdtop{background-color:#B9CBFF; }#yps_hotels_container .textkopf{color:#333333;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; }#yps_hotels_container .txtinputdefault{color:#fff; text-decoration:none; }#yps_hotels_container a{text-decoration:underline; }#yps_hotels_container a:hover{color:#0000CC; text-decoration:none; }#yps_hotels_container a:link{color:#000000; text-decoration:underline; }#yps_hotels_container font{font-size:11px; }#yps_hotels_container form{margin:0px; }#yps_hotels_container h2{font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container h3{font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container input{font-size:11px; font-weight:normal; }#yps_hotels_container p{color:#000000;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container select{font-size:10px; text-transform:capitalize; }#yps_hotels_container td{color:#000000;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:normal; }#yps_hotels_container th{background:#F7C046; color:#333333; font-family:Arial, Helvetica, sans-serif; font-size:11px; font-weight:bold; }.ui-datepicker-calendar th{background:#FFAE00; }.ui-datepicker-current-day a.ui-state-active,
.ui-datepicker-current-day a.ui-state-active{background:#FFAE00 !important; background-color:#FFAE00 !important; background-image:url(none !important); border-color:#F4A700 !important; color:#000000 !important; }.ui-state-default,
.ui-state-default{color:#666666 !important; }a.ui-state-default,
a.ui-state-default{color:#666666 !important; }a.ui-state-hover,
a.ui-state-hover{background:#003366 !important; background-color:#003366 !important; background-image:url(none !important); border-color:#003366 !important; color:#FFFFFF !important; }body{background-color:#FFFFFF; background-position:center; font-family:Arial, Helvetica, sans-serif; font-size:11px; margin-bottom:0px; margin-left:0px; margin-right:0px; margin-top:0px; padding:0px; text-align:center; vertical-align:middle; }